Genealogy Resources
Online Catalog
Search the online catalog for family genealogies. Also check the card catalog in Leahy Library on site for family genealogies that are not listed in the online catalog.
Town Histories
You will also find Vermont town histories in the online catalog. Many town histories include genealogical information.
Vital Records and Cemetery Records
The following vital records and cemetery records are available through the Vermont Historical Society:
- Index of Vermont vital records up to 1870
- Index to Known Cemetery Listings in Vermont (1999)
- Burial Grounds of Vermont (1991)
- Men with military service buried in Vermont (WPA)
